About

Piedra Santa offers a sophisticated dining experience in San Diego, specializing in dry-aged and wagyu steaks with an Argentine flair. The restaurant features a lively bar area for happy hour, a visible dry-aging room, and a menu that includes empanadas, seafood crudos, and tableside preparations. Ideal for date nights, celebrations, or casual gatherings, it combines attentive service with a vibrant ambiance, though experiences may vary based on recent reviews.

Services

Dry-Aged Steak Selection

Premium cuts like bone-in ribeye and tomahawk steaks, dry-aged on-site for enhanced flavor and tenderness.

Happy Hour

Special pricing on cocktails, empanadas, oysters, and other appetizers in the bar area.

Wagyu Menu

Exclusive high-quality Wagyu beef options for a luxurious dining experience.

Tableside Preparations

Interactive dishes such as beef carpaccio prepared fresh at your table.

Private Dining & Celebrations

Customized service for birthdays and special events with optional acknowledgments like cards.

Wine & Cocktail Pairings

Extensive wine list and unique cocktails curated to complement our steak and appetizer offerings.
